Daniel Will-Harris is a writer, designer and actor.
MoMA in New York calls him "a computer graphics pioneer," and his work "truly unique."
He is the author of seven books on topics ranging from design and typography, to his collection of short stories. He has edited books, magazines, and web sites, created eFuse.com[1] and was one of the first reviewers for cnet.com
He writes an newsletter called the SchmoozeLetter with humorous personal stories.
He has designed books and book covers for major publishers, visual systems for the entertainment industry and identities for restaurants listed among the top 50 in the country
He invensted the EsperFonto system for choosing and using type and fonts, which created a new paradigm in typeface selection and has been used by HP and Corel.
He designs wrist watched for Projects, a company well-known for their work with architects.
His acting career has spanned three decades and included film, TV and web, and is currently producing an improv-based web sit-com called "Clothing Optional."
